Damn I love this is Maya. The way it started, she going in for a dip in mud and coming out like a victorious lotus, taking a new form, merging into Durga and declaring war (bg mein shnkhnad hua tha). That's intense!

But what i truly loved was Maya writing the entire story of the Roys. Mahabharat symbolism throughout was a given but the way Maya is writing everything beforehand just like MB was written before it happened, she definitely has God Complex 😆

Now my 2 cents on the first 2 episodes

1. Wow!! Jenny you are amazing. 👏👏

2. Maya you are even better than before - cold and calculative. The way she understood that the only thing left in the Roy family is actually the brothers so she concentrated there. She decided to target their necessities.

The rich spoilt brat Rishi has everything then what is it that he needs? Love? Or maybe rejection -She firstly targetted Rishi through infatuation and then let him struggle a bit. Think about it, Rishi came into her house, and Maya sent him back with a damsel in distress face. Why? She could have said aayie coffee peejiye nain ladaiye aur baat aage badhaye. par fir Rishi ke liye kuch naya nahi hota na. Rishi ke 1000 girls mein ek aur naam hojata bas. But now she is the only one woman in his life. She wants to enter permanently.

And as for Rudra the approach is different. Not because he is difficult but because the circumstances make him easy target. Ruan publications isnt doing well so she planted the idea in Rudras mind to sign Maya Jaisingh. Even when Rudra says he wont ever sign her, he forgets to take MJ into the equation. On the other hand Maya knew that sooner or later MJs bid to help will cause Rudra to get desperate and come to her. So Rudra's necessity is self sufficiency which only Maya can give him. Is it? Or is it the need for belongingness. Rudra doesnt feel belonged anywhere that has MJ in it and Maya the fierce and strong might give him that solace.

In Maya's own words - toofan jo ek bhai ke liye kamyabi laayega aur doosre ke liye tabahi

So my bet is that Rishi might fall down (he might not be able to take rejection in a positive manner) while the fallen angel - Rudra will rise not and not just on professional front, if you know what i mean 😉

Are you sure there will only be heartbreak for Rishi and not seedha upar. I am never sure about Maya. I hope I don't have to see too much of murder and mayhem here. Mind games tak theek hai. Uske baad, cannot really say much.

After watching Ep 2, I do get this feeling that even though for her own reasons, Maya does relate with Rudra, which will make it difficult for her revenge game plan. Unlike MJ, Rudra does have the strength of character to not fool around too much with women. This type of men fall slowly and hard and makes Maya's revenge a tad bit difficult to achieve.

Yes even i feel that Rishi might die cos he gave that statement. Rudra and Rishi are quite different. Rishi, most probably has no clue about MJ's misdeeds unlike Rudra, and therefore the admiration for his father. He is the most protected one, even a small scratch and that might change his entire personality. On the other hand Rudra - he is full of pride but one step behind arrogance, he doesnt know the truth but he is not ignorant, he is sad but he knows how to be happy. In short he has faced more troubles than Rishi and so he is more stable. Now with time if Rudra falls for Maya it wont be like Rishi's mere infatuation, it would be the real deal. And who knows that might make Maya go guilt tripping, but even so I would want to see a Maya strong enough to push back her emotions and continue with her revenge as much as possible. As for the murder mayhem lets see, Jenny said it would be more dark than S1 and S1 itself was a killing spree.
